Wildlife Received and Disposition Information:

Submitted To Licensed Rehabilitator Liberated Euthanized On Hand December 31 Total
0 0 0 0 0

Explanatory Notes: (if applicable)


* Column F: Names and addresses of Virginia releasing agencies from which animals were received.

N/A

** Column H: Include other reasons for custody, i.e. births at the facility, or animals taken into custody for a reason not designated by another category. An explanation is required.

25 puppies were born at the shelter.
26 kittens were born at the shelter.
3 rabbits were born at the shelter.

Other miscellaneous explanatory notes:

18 dogs were euthanized for owners upon advice of veterinarian.
8 cats were euthanized for owners upon advice of veterinarian.
5 dogs were euthanized by veterinarians and are included in the euthanasia number.
3 cats were euthanized by veterinarians and are included in the euthanasia number.
1 turtle, 2 rats, 2 guinea pigs, and 1 iguana were euthanized at veterinary clinics and are included in the euthanasia number.

364 dogs and 483 cats were received from other localities because all other shelters declined to take them.
